Health Context and Risks
Weight near 600 pounds substantially elevates risks for cardiovascular events, respiratory compromise, and joint stress. Standard clinical metrics—blood pressure, A1C, and sleep study results—are regularly monitored to adjust therapy and prevent acute complications. Understanding these risks underscores the importance of structured, multidisciplinary oversight rather than rapid or unverified solutions.

Support and Next Steps
Continued progress for Nicole 600 lb life now relies on consistent medical oversight, mental health support, and realistic goal-setting. Teams typically coordinate endocrinology, cardiology, physical therapy, and nutritional services. Public updates should prioritize safety milestones—such as improved mobility, stabilized vitals, and adherence plans—rather than rapid outcomes. Community support and respectful coverage play a role in sustaining motivation while protecting dignity and privacy.
